On October 18, 2020, Officer David Fruits allegedly used excessive force during the arrest of Christian Edwards. Edwards claimed that the handcuffs were applied so tightly that they restricted blood flow, and while being escorted, he was slammed to the ground, resulting in a fractured wrist and a concussion. Edwards also alleged that he did not receive adequate medical attention following the incident, only being given an ice pack.
